<p><i> Winner of the 2013 Heritage Toronto Award of Merit</i> <br><br> <i>A Toronto Album 2</i>, companion edition to Mike Filey’s immensely popular original album, is a photographic journey through bustling Toronto from the late 1930s to the early 1970s. Among the 100-plus photographs is a quartet that shows the remarkable changes to Toronto’s skyline over a half-century. Others capture the 1939 royal visit, steam trains in their twilight years, the evolution of the Hospital for Sick Children, a look at Christmas past, and glimpses of a few landmark buildings we weren’t smart enough to keep. <i>A Toronto Album 2</i> is a keepsake Torontonians will treasure.</p>
